Yep, 24 weeks of EFT in the Tutor before another 40 weeks BFJT with the Tucano, and that's before you even get near the Hawk and another 36 weeks of AFJT. And then, and only then, if you're really lucky do they let you anywhere near a Typhoon/Tornado.

 

If anyone is curious to see the real world (UK) pilot training process, take a look at the powerpoint linked at the bottom of this page: http://www.raf.mod.uk/no22traininggroup/organisation/flying_training.cfm

Not far off, the Tucano can carry weapons but it doesnt in RAF service

 

Pman

 

Yeah !

 

I said about the Short Tucano only. EMB-312 (the Brazilian version) can carry gunpods, rockets, bombs and fuel tanks.
